    The exact extent of Parkinson's disease is still unclear and there are no effective preventive measures. Parkinson's has a certain familial genetic tendency, which is also related to environmental factors, aging and other factors. Parkinson's onset is insidious and progressive, and tremor is often the first symptom characterized by resting tremor that is not evident with active movement.

    It usually starts with the other fingers distal to one upper limb and then gradually expands to the ipsilateral lower limb and the contralateral upper and lower limbs. The main factors that gradually worsen are resting tremor hypertonia, bradykinesia or slowness, and autonomic dysfunction, and it is recommended to go to a local hospital for further investigation**.

    Regarding Parkinson's disease, it is first necessary to clarify that Parkinson's disease itself cannot be treated, but by actively seeking medical treatment at an early stage, doctors can help patients alleviate the corresponding clinical symptoms. Parkinson's ** is mainly to take a comprehensive **, drugs ** is the preferred regimen, others like surgery ** or**exercise, adjuvant**, which are all supplemented. The general ** is mainly nutritional support, psychological support, as well as general support**, nutritional support, because Parkinson's patients have speech disorders, swallowing disorders, etc., at this time, it is necessary to ensure the nutritional intake of patients.

    General support** is mainly aimed at improving the patient's quality of life through daily functional exercises. Psychological support, because many Parkinson's patients will have a certain amount of anxiety or depression with the development of the disease, the gradual loss of function or the gradual aggravation of limb movement disorders, at this time, it is necessary to provide psychological counseling to the patient, and sometimes add anti-anxiety and antidepressant drugs. Parkinson's own drugs** in the early days are generally symptomatic or disease-modifying drugs**, for example, the most commonly used is pramipexole or dopa preparations, such as medopa.

    In the later stage, it is mainly aimed at the complications of exercise, as well as the patient's postural balance disorder or some non-motor symptoms, such as sensory disorders, autonomic disorders, constipation, and mental disorders.

    Parkinson's disease has not been able to ** yet, because Parkinson's lesions are in the brain, mainly due to the degeneration of dopaminergic neurons in the substantia nigra of the midbrain, that is, fewer and fewer neurons, less and less dopamine in the striatum, and abnormal protein aggregation is found in the brain, and small bodies are found in pathology, which is called Lewy body formation. Parkinson's disease is a degenerative disease of the nervous system, and all degenerative diseases of the nervous system have not yet been able to **, but early diagnosis and early ** can significantly improve the quality of life of patients, including supplementing the deficiency of dopamine for patients, as well as promoting dopamine secretion in patients, reducing dopamine metabolism drugs, many new drugs are constantly being developed, as well as topical patches.

    In addition, for patients with Parkinson's disease, **** can also delay the progression of the disease. Moreover, after the development of Parkinson's disease patients to a certain extent, surgical methods, DBS surgery, that is, brain pacemakers, can be used to reduce the symptoms of patients and significantly improve the quality of life of patients.

    Parkinson's disease is a neurodegenerative disease that cannot be completely cured. However, there are many drugs that can slow down the progression of the disease or control the development of symptoms, such as commonly used drugs, such as levodopa, dopamine receptor agonists, monoamine oxidase inhibitors, and older drugs, such as amantadine, antan and so on.

    Parkinson's disease is a common geriatric disease that is a degenerative disease of the nervous system. The prevalence in people over 65 years old in China is and the incidence increases with age. The disease may be related to genetics and aging, and long-term exposure to pesticides, herbicides, and certain industrial chemicals may be risk factors for Parkinson's disease.

    The first symptom is resting tremor, but muscle rigidity, bradykinesia, and postural balance disorders may also occur. Mainly drugs, commonly used drugs are anticholinergic drugs, levodopa, dopamine receptor agonists, etc., the effect of surgery is uncertain, there is no method at present, only to improve the symptoms and prevent the development of the disease.

    Parkinson's is generally not curable. The disease is a slowly progressive neurodegenerative disease, most patients survive 10 to 30 years, and if diagnosed and correct** in the early stage, most patients are able to continue to work within several years of onset or have a good quality of life. In the advanced stage of the disease, most patients can have severe muscle rigidity and general stiffness, which may eventually lead to bed immobility, and the main cause of death is complicated by various complications such as pneumonia and fractures.
